The Visayas power grid will be placed under yellow alert on Saturday afternoon to evening due to thin reserves resulting from the unavailability of several power plants, the National Grid Corporation of the Philippines said.
In an advisory, the NGCP said the yellow alert will be in effect over the islands cluster from 5 p.m. to 8 p.m.
The grid operator said the Visayas grid is currently operating at 2,487 megawatts (MW) capacity against a peak demand of 2,337 MW.
The NGCP cited the following factors that contributed to the yellow alert declaration in the Visayas grid:
• Unavailability of Visayas' large coal plants TVI 1 and TVI 2
• Limited power import from Mindanao (due to maintenance outage of GNPK 2)
